51 package org.openlaszlo.iv.flash.xml.jaxen;
52
53 import org.openlaszlo.iv.flash.xml.XPathProcessor;
54 import java.util.Iterator JavaDoc;
55 import javax.xml.transform.TransformerException JavaDoc;
56 import org.jaxen.JaxenException;
57 import org.jaxen.dom.DOMXPath;
58 import org.w3c.dom.Node JavaDoc;
59
60
61 /**
62  * Jaxen XPath processor
63  * <P>
64  * Provides various methods for XPath processing
65  *
66  * @author Andrew Wason
67  */

68 public class XPathProcessorImpl implements XPathProcessor {
69
70     /**
71      * Evaluates XPath to list of nodes.
72      *
73      * @param path XPath expression
74      * @param node xml node to evaluated on
75      * @return result of xpath execution - Iterator on nodes
76      * @exception TransformerException
77      */

78     public Iterator JavaDoc selectNodeList(String JavaDoc path, Node JavaDoc node) throws TransformerException JavaDoc {
79         try {
80             DOMXPath xpath = new DOMXPath(path);
81             return xpath.selectNodes(node).iterator();
82         } catch (JaxenException e) {
83             throw new TransformerException JavaDoc(e);
84         }
85     }
86
87     /**
88      * Evaluates XPath to one node.
89      *
90      * @param path XPath expression
91      * @param node xml node to be evaluated on
92      * @return xml node
93      * @exception TransformerException
94      */

95     public Node JavaDoc selectSingleNode(String JavaDoc path, Node JavaDoc node) throws TransformerException JavaDoc {
96         try {
97             DOMXPath xpath = new DOMXPath(path);
98             return (Node JavaDoc)xpath.selectSingleNode(node);
99         } catch (JaxenException e) {
100             throw new TransformerException JavaDoc((Throwable JavaDoc)e);
101         }
102     }
103 }
